Mt. Hermon A.M.E. Church to pay tribute to community teachers, policemen, firemen, health care providers and ‘All That Labor’

      On Sunday, Dec. 11, 2016, 10:30 a.m., Mt. Hermon A.M.E. Church will have an appreciation service for the men and women who labor in our community.  The work and effort that these public service professionals perform on a daily basis have not gone unnoticed.  Their efforts are to be com-mended.  Pastor Rev Henry E Green, Jr. believes that “Our community benefits when we fellowship and worship together.”

We are asking that all our community teachers, doctors, nurses, policemen, fireman and All That Labor be present so that we can recognize the work that you do and show our appreciation.  Feel free to wear your professional/work attire.  Marian Wright Edelman once said, “Service is the price we pay for being. It is the very purpose of life and not something we do in our spare time.”

Mt. Hermon A.M.E. Church, 401 N.W. Seventh Terr. Fort Lauderdale, Fla.,   the third oldest church in Fort Lauderdale, was recently listed by the Fort Lauderdale Visitors and Conventions Bureau as a historical site for the city.  Rev. Henry E. Green serves as its senior pastor.
